Abstract:
Advancements in communication technologies have fueled the rapid expansion of the multimedia content delivery market, encompassing various media types such as images, audio, and video. Personal communication, computing, broadcasting, and entertainment heavily rely on multimedia content, which is transmitted through diverse communication and network technologies to reach a wide range of devices. QoS requirements for multimedia services are determined by parameters including bandwidth flexibility, low end-to-end delay, minimal delay variation, and acceptable error rates. Abstract:
This thesis addresses the transmission of video over third generation radio access networks. The first part of the thesis investigates the capabilities of Universal Terrestrial Radio Access Networks (UTRAN) in terms of the provision of multimedia communications. The error performance and traffic requirements of real-time video transmission over circuit switched and packet switched connections are examined. Abstract:
Video transcoding is a generic name for a video gateway structure whereby the tandeming process does not involve any high complexity cascaded decoding and re-encoding operations in contrast to the existing conventional solutions. Diverse multimedia communication network characteristics, such as bandwidth limitations and varying congestion conditions, incur quality degradation in video transmissions.
